Похоже на то, что сейчас нет никакого смысла считать на сколько увеличивается срок до первой корректировки сложности BIP-110 chain, если сеть фактически остановлена. Даже, если бы в сети остался 1% хешрейта Bitcoin, то даже при сохранении старой сложности мы получали бы примерно каждые 20 часов новый блок. Но после блока 961633, который был найден 8 августа цепочка больше не получила ни одного блока. Можно предположить, что майнеры вернули хешрейт в основную сеть. В таком случае любые расчёты "через сколько лет будет корректировка" теряют смысл, так как цепочка просто не движется.
Ну, можно считать, что BIP-110 окончательно провалился, оказавшись неудачным и никому не нужным экспериментом и стоит отметить, что отставание от основной сети биткоина уже достигло 466 блоков. Собственно говоря, нет ничего удивительного в том, что форк не получил поддержки со стороны майнеров, ведь затраты на добычу блока сопоставимы с затратами на добычу блока в основной сети.

Не знаю, баг это или "фича", но недавно заметил, что Bybit мутит с отзывами на P2P. Я давно работаю через P2P и для экономии времени веду свой личный список недобросовестных контрагентов. Так вот мною было замечено, что у части недобросовестных контрагентов были подчищены негативные отзывы.
Скорее фича, поскольку на Bybit можно подать заявку и оспорить(удалить) негативный отзыв о P2P-ордере. Вот список, когда отзыв могут убрать: Содержащие ложную информацию или вводящие в заблуждение описания. С оскорбительными, дискриминационными или злонамеренными выражениями. Связанные с нарушением правил платформы (например, мошенничество, притеснение и т. д.). Являющиеся злонамеренной клеветой. Связанные с неправомерным конкурентным поведением. Полагаю, что если кто-то оставляет негативный отзыв на контрагента с парой ласковых слов, то такой отзыв могут удалить. Ну или если в негативном отзыве приводят аргументы без доказательств или те, которые формально контрагент может опровергнуть.
